UNFINISHED BUSINESS<br />

Draft <strong>of</strong><br />

Ordinance<br />

Draft or ordinance relative to Removal <strong>of</strong> 74 0~2 2<br />

Vehicles Interf erring with the Removal <strong>of</strong> Snow or Ice, which<br />

at the meeting <strong>of</strong> January 23, 1948, further action was de-<br />

layed, received action as follows;.<br />

In Board <strong>of</strong> Aldermen, February 13, 1948. It having<br />

been printed and a copy laid on the desk <strong>of</strong> each alderman,<br />

i<br />

the ordinance was passed to be enrolled. Norman E. Corwin,<br />

Clerk.<br />

<strong>Somerville</strong>, February 13, 1948. Enrolled. Norman<br />

E. Corwin, <strong>City</strong> Clerk.<br />

In Committee on Legislative Matters, February 13,<br />

1948. The said committee, having examined the within ordi-<br />

nance, finds that It is truly and correctly enrolled and so<br />

reports. James F. '"Hall, Chairman.<br />

In Board <strong>of</strong> Aldermen, February 13, 1948. Passed<br />

to be ordained. Leo B. Mallard, President, Attests Nor-<br />

man E. Corwin, Clerk.<br />

Approved March 16, 1948. G, Edward Bradley, Mayor.<br />
